When I saw "Buffalo restaurants" in this forum I thought it was an inquiry about where to go get buffalo meat, perhaps around DC.
Regardless, Buffalo's restaurant scene is still "challenged" (to say the least); and although it has improved a bit over the past several years, the joke still runs that the best meal in Buffalo is to be found in Canada.

Some jokes just don't die.
In Buffalo, the restaurant Bacchus perhaps?